]> git.mxchange.org Git - pizzaservice-ejb.git/commitdiff
switched to project-based mailer dependency
authorRoland Häder <roland@mxchange.org>
Mon, 2 May 2016 07:47:19 +0000 (09:47 +0200)
committerRoland Haeder <roland@mxchange.org>
Mon, 2 May 2016 19:23:21 +0000 (21:23 +0200)
Signed-off-by: Roland Häder <roland@mxchange.org>
nbproject/build-impl.xml
nbproject/genfiles.properties
nbproject/project.properties
nbproject/project.xml

index e81d315b9cc0373af106207916f2954872668841..b135e2a90f4e61493a929d8f0cace93d9c115785 100644 (file)
@@ -809,11 +809,17 @@ exists or setup the property manually. For example like this:
         <ant antfile="${project.PizzaService-lib}/build.xml" inheritall="false" target="jar">
             <property name="deploy.on.save" value="false"/>
         </ant>
+        <ant antfile="${project.pizzaservice-mailer}/build.xml" inheritall="false" target="jar">
+            <property name="deploy.on.save" value="false"/>
+        </ant>
     </target>
     <target depends="init" if="dist.ear.dir" name="-deps-ear-jar" unless="no.deps">
         <ant antfile="${project.PizzaService-lib}/build.xml" inheritall="false" target="jar">
             <property name="deploy.on.save" value="false"/>
         </ant>
+        <ant antfile="${project.pizzaservice-mailer}/build.xml" inheritall="false" target="jar">
+            <property name="deploy.on.save" value="false"/>
+        </ant>
     </target>
     <target depends="init, -deps-module-jar, -deps-ear-jar" name="deps-jar"/>
     <target depends="init,deps-jar" name="-pre-pre-compile">
@@ -843,6 +849,7 @@ exists or setup the property manually. For example like this:
         <copyfiles files="${file.reference.jmailer-ee.jar}" todir="${build.classes.dir}"/>
         <copyfiles files="${file.reference.pizzaservice-core.jar}" todir="${build.classes.dir}"/>
         <copyfiles files="${reference.PizzaService-lib.jar}" todir="${build.classes.dir}"/>
+        <copyfiles files="${reference.pizzaservice-mailer.jar}" todir="${build.classes.dir}"/>
     </target>
     <target if="is.server.weblogic" name="-library-inclusion-in-archive-weblogic">
         <basename file="${file.reference.jcoreee.jar}" property="manifest.file.reference.jcoreee.jar"/>
@@ -862,8 +869,9 @@ exists or setup the property manually. For example like this:
         <basename file="${file.reference.jmailer-ee.jar}" property="manifest.file.reference.jmailer-ee.jar"/>
         <basename file="${file.reference.pizzaservice-core.jar}" property="manifest.file.reference.pizzaservice-core.jar"/>
         <basename file="${reference.PizzaService-lib.jar}" property="manifest.reference.PizzaService-lib.jar"/>
+        <basename file="${reference.pizzaservice-mailer.jar}" property="manifest.reference.pizzaservice-mailer.jar"/>
         <manifest file="${build.ear.classes.dir}/META-INF/MANIFEST.MF" mode="update">
-            <attribute name="Extension-List" value="jar-1 jar-2 jar-3 jar-4 jar-5 jar-6 jar-7 jar-8 jar-9 jar-10 jar-11 jar-12 jar-13 jar-14 jar-15 jar-16 jar-17 "/>
+            <attribute name="Extension-List" value="jar-1 jar-2 jar-3 jar-4 jar-5 jar-6 jar-7 jar-8 jar-9 jar-10 jar-11 jar-12 jar-13 jar-14 jar-15 jar-16 jar-17 jar-18 "/>
             <attribute name="jar-1-Extension-Name" value="${manifest.file.reference.jcoreee.jar}"/>
             <attribute name="jar-2-Extension-Name" value="${manifest.file.reference.jcountry-core.jar}"/>
             <attribute name="jar-3-Extension-Name" value="${manifest.file.reference.jcountry-lib.jar}"/>
@@ -881,6 +889,7 @@ exists or setup the property manually. For example like this:
             <attribute name="jar-15-Extension-Name" value="${manifest.file.reference.jmailer-ee.jar}"/>
             <attribute name="jar-16-Extension-Name" value="${manifest.file.reference.pizzaservice-core.jar}"/>
             <attribute name="jar-17-Extension-Name" value="${manifest.reference.PizzaService-lib.jar}"/>
+            <attribute name="jar-18-Extension-Name" value="${manifest.reference.pizzaservice-mailer.jar}"/>
         </manifest>
     </target>
     <target depends="compile" name="library-inclusion-in-manifest">
@@ -901,6 +910,7 @@ exists or setup the property manually. For example like this:
         <copyfiles files="${file.reference.jmailer-ee.jar}" todir="${dist.ear.dir}/lib"/>
         <copyfiles files="${file.reference.pizzaservice-core.jar}" todir="${dist.ear.dir}/lib"/>
         <copyfiles files="${reference.PizzaService-lib.jar}" todir="${dist.ear.dir}/lib"/>
+        <copyfiles files="${reference.pizzaservice-mailer.jar}" todir="${dist.ear.dir}/lib"/>
         <manifest file="${build.ear.classes.dir}/META-INF/MANIFEST.MF" mode="update"/>
     </target>
     <target name="-copy-meta-inf">
@@ -1285,6 +1295,7 @@ exists or setup the property manually. For example like this:
             -->
     <target depends="init" name="deps-clean" unless="no.deps">
         <ant antfile="${project.PizzaService-lib}/build.xml" inheritall="false" target="clean"/>
+        <ant antfile="${project.pizzaservice-mailer}/build.xml" inheritall="false" target="clean"/>
     </target>
     <target depends="init" name="-do-clean">
         <delete dir="${build.dir}"/>
index fa7f097a28df982769d529203da954486b3668a3..25ad5d768375cd326beb06da31f0fae111a5655a 100644 (file)
@@ -3,6 +3,6 @@ build.xml.script.CRC32=9c0f08a9
 build.xml.stylesheet.CRC32=5910fda3@1.55.1
 # This file is used by a NetBeans-based IDE to track changes in generated files such as build-impl.xml.
 # Do not edit this file. You may delete it but then the IDE will never regenerate such files for you.
-nbproject/build-impl.xml.data.CRC32=36b9a6ad
-nbproject/build-impl.xml.script.CRC32=9b14e713
+nbproject/build-impl.xml.data.CRC32=cc2225c1
+nbproject/build-impl.xml.script.CRC32=03599020
 nbproject/build-impl.xml.stylesheet.CRC32=6096d939@1.55.1
index e12fad6262b0040058b190988295e4ab2733244d..4bdffbfc64715b822be4e1646fa30f1e3757f259 100644 (file)
@@ -71,6 +71,7 @@ javac.classpath=\
     ${file.reference.jmailer-ee.jar}:\
     ${file.reference.pizzaservice-core.jar}:\
     ${reference.PizzaService-lib.jar}:\
+    ${reference.pizzaservice-mailer.jar}:\
     ${file.reference.cdi-api.jar}
 javac.debug=true
 javac.deprecation=true
@@ -99,7 +100,9 @@ meta.inf.excludes=sun-cmp-mappings.xml
 platform.active=default_platform
 project.license=agpl30
 project.pizzaservice-lib=../pizzaservice-lib
+project.pizzaservice-mailer=../../NetBeansProjects/pizzaservice-mailer
 reference.PizzaService-lib.jar=${project.PizzaService-lib}/dist/PizzaService-lib.jar
+reference.pizzaservice-mailer.jar=${project.pizzaservice-mailer}/dist/pizzaservice-mailer.jar
 resource.dir=setup
 run.test.classpath=\
     ${javac.test.classpath}:\
index f6e7a33ffed306f26ee10f3b017b8e313ccd8110..1c3dfb203a9fb0351ae6fc2fac6d0cc612828f1d 100644 (file)
@@ -22,6 +22,7 @@
             <included-library dirs="200">file.reference.jmailer-ee.jar</included-library>
             <included-library dirs="200">file.reference.pizzaservice-core.jar</included-library>
             <included-library dirs="200">reference.PizzaService-lib.jar</included-library>
+            <included-library dirs="200">reference.pizzaservice-mailer.jar</included-library>
             <source-roots>
                 <root id="src.dir"/>
             </source-roots>
                 <clean-target>clean</clean-target>
                 <id>jar</id>
             </reference>
+            <reference>
+                <foreign-project>pizzaservice-mailer</foreign-project>
+                <artifact-type>jar</artifact-type>
+                <script>${project.pizzaservice-mailer}/build.xml</script>
+                <target>jar</target>
+                <clean-target>clean</clean-target>
+                <id>jar</id>
+            </reference>
         </references>
     </configuration>
 </project>